Cocktail Meatballs Recipe

Ingredients:

2 lbs. ground beef
1/2 c. bread crumbs
1/3 c. onions
1/4 c. milk
1 egg, beaten
1 T. fresh parsley
1 tsp. salt
pepper to taste
1/2 tsp. Worchestershire

Directions:

Mix ingredients all together. Make into small meatballs, brown in butter. Drain.

SAUCE:
12 oz. chili sauce
10 oz. grape jelly

Slowly melt the chili sauce and jelly in a sauce pan until melted. Place the meatballs and sauce in a crockpot or chafing dish to keep hot.
